Frequently asked questions

  • What is Wing Wah red bean mooncake?

    Wing Wah red bean mooncake is a traditional Chinese pastry typically enjoyed during the Mid-Autumn Festival. It is made by a Hong Kong-based company, 'Wing Wah', and is filled with sweet red bean paste.

  • What is the main ingredient in Wing Wah red bean mooncake?

    The main ingredient in Wing Wah red bean mooncake is red bean paste.

  • Is Wing Wah red bean mooncake gluten free?

    Most mooncakes, including Wing Wah red Bean mooncakes, contain wheat flour and are therefore not gluten-free.

  • What is the shelf-life of Wing Wah red bean mooncake?

    Wing Wah red bean mooncakes can typically be stored for about 1-2 weeks.

  • How should I store Wing Wah red bean mooncake?

    Mooncakes should be stored in a cool, dry place. After opening, they can be stored in the refrigerator.

  • Is there a sugar free variant of Wing Wah red bean mooncake?

    Most traditional mooncakes, including Wing Wah's, do contain sugar. You would need to directly check with the manufacturer for a sugar free variant.

  • How do I eat a Wing Wah red bean mooncake?

    Mooncakes are typically cut into wedge-shaped slices and served with Chinese tea. They can be eaten warm or cold.

  • How many calories does a Wing Wah red bean mooncake have?

    The nutritional information can vary, but on average a typical mooncake can contain around 800-1000 calories.

  • Is Wing Wah red bean mooncake vegan?

    While the red bean paste is vegan, the mooncake crust typically contains lard or eggs. Check the ingredients list to be sure.

  • How is Wing Wah red bean mooncake made?

    The mooncake is made by enveloping red bean paste in a dough, then stamping the top with designs and baking it.

  • What should I serve with Wing Wah red bean mooncake?

    Traditionally, mooncakes are served with tea.

  • Are Wing Wah red bean mooncakes sweet or savory?

    Red bean mooncakes are sweet, as the red bean paste is typically sweetened.

  • What is the historical significance of Wing Wah red bean mooncake?

    Mooncakes, including Wing Wah’s red bean mooncake, have a significant place in Chinese culture as they are traditionally eaten during the Mid-Autumn festival, a harvest festival celebrated by Chinese people.
